Salmeterol is a frequently prescribed β₂-agonist used for the treatment of asthma. Due to performance-enhancing effects of some β₂-agonists, salmeterol appears on the prohibited list published by the World Anti-Doping Agency and its therapeutic use is allowed but restricted to inhalation. 1. Formoterol and salmeterol are the first members of a new generation of long-acting beta(2)-adrenoceptor agonists for inhalation. The discovery of the long effect duration of formoterol was made by chance, while the development of salmeterol appeared to follow a purposeful research strategy. 2. BACKGROUND An increase in serious adverse events with both regular formoterol and regular salmeterol in chronic asthma has been demonstrated in previous Cochrane reviews. OBJECTIVES We set out to compare the risks of mortality and non-fatal serious adverse events in trials which have randomised patients with chronic asthma to regular formoterol versus regular salmeterol.
